To analyze the equation \( A(w) = w^2 + 5w \), we can derive the nature of the relationship between \( A \) and \( w \).

  1. Check the function: The function \( A(w) = w^2 + 5w \) is a quadratic function, which opens upwards (since the coefficient of \( w^2 \) is positive).

  2. Find the vertex: The vertex of a quadratic function given by \( A(w) = ax^2 + bx + c \) occurs at \( w = -\frac{b}{2a} \). Here, \( a = 1 \) and \( b = 5 \):

    \[ w = -\frac{5}{2 \times 1} = -\frac{5}{2} \]

    Since this vertex is negative, the function is increasing for \( w > 0 \).
